| package com.sun.enterprise.v3.common; |
| |
| import java.util.concurrent.locks.AbstractQueuedSynchronizer; |
| |
| /** |
| * Acts like a CountDownLatch except that it only requires a single signal to fire. |
| * Because a latch is non-exclusive, it uses the shared acquire and release methods. |
| * |
| * @author Jerome Dochez |
| */ |
| public class BooleanLatch extends AbstractQueuedSynchronizer { |
| public boolean isSignalled() { return getState() != 0; } |
| |
| public int tryAcquireShared(int ignore) { |
| return isSignalled()? 1 : -1; |
| } |
| |
| public boolean tryReleaseShared(int ignore) { |
| setState(1); |
| return true; |
| } |
| } |
